Output e3018c7a18d7bbd1808bc98f3fd5f66089a44f15a3cb1bf2e6faaa4e75305af6:0

value
875597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9230658a2bb7a9dc3733d0d2bcea563e9151665e OP_EQUALVERIFY OP_CHECKSIG
address
1EKydfZ5sGhjPdrTxLrenMxPWdqLwd42qM
transaction
e3018c7a18d7bbd1808bc98f3fd5f66089a44f15a3cb1bf2e6faaa4e75305af6
spent
true